THE DYNAMITES FEATURING CHARLES WALKER

KABOOM

This nine piece, horn based, funk and R & B band travels the same path as Tower of Power, James Brown and Sly and the Family Stone. About half of the 10 cuts found on this release feature a frantic pace and lots of horn breaks while the balance work real hard at jumping into a low down, bass heavy groove. Charles Walker is a soulful singer who rides above the hard grooves with an ease that reflects his earlier stints fronting bands at New York’s storied Apollo Theatre. Stand out tracks include the sinewy "Slinky", the big Otis Redding style ballad, "Dig Deeper", and the rip-roaring "Own Thing". If you dig old school funk there is something here for you. Smitty
